What can I see and do near Samcheon-dong Makgeolli Alley?
Jeonju Historical Museum, Jeonju National Museum and Omokdae and Imokdae feature a variety of fascinating exhibits to see while you're in town. Pungnammun Gate, Hagindang House and Gyeonggijeon Shrine are some of the notable landmarks to see in the area. Create some family memories at Jeonju Film Studio Complex and Jeonju Zoo.
